Nursing Homes
Nursing homes provide care for elderly people who are no longer able to live independently. They provide a safe, supportive environment with professional staff to help ensure the physical and mental wellbeing of residents. Nursing homes provide medical care, social and recreational activities, physical and occupational therapy, as well as a variety of services tailored to the individual's needs. They help to maintain the health and dignity of residents, while providing family members an opportunity to be part of their loved one's care. By selecting the right nursing home, seniors have a chance to enjoy a quality life with appropriate medical and social support.
